On my first long trip I realized that stock seat gotta go. 75 miles and my butt was hurting.

At first I got Mustang DayTripper seat for its low profile look and I loved it a lot for city rides. Its narrow so your legs kinda hanging on a side of the bike. But it provides almost zero back support and my wife complained a lot since her part of the seat was more for look than comfort.
76226_app.jpg


So I got regular two piece mustang seat. Because its wide you seat like in chair with great back support. Passenger is happy too :mrgreen:. However I don't really like its bulky exterior. Gotta admit its less bulky than Corbin or Ultimate seats and less expensive.
76221_app.jpg


I wish Saddlemen came up with something like Saddleman explorer seat. I had one like this on my C50 it was deep, comfy and great looking seat.
